黑料不打烊 Kicks-Off Spring Break with Cruising at Crews Car Show
by Debra Daniel
黑料不打烊 hosted the First Annual Cruising at Crews Car Show to support 黑料不打烊 student athletes
Saturday, and the show didn鈥檛 disappoint.
Drivers began arriving to register at 9 a.m. for judging at noon.
黑料不打烊 President Daniel Wims awarded the trophies and took photos with all the winners.
30 people received a trophy for Top 30 Cars.
The Top Prizes:
Best Interior - Larry Rice and his C8 Corvette Convertible
Best Engine - Andre Johnson and his 71鈥 Buick Electra
Best Paint and Furthest Distance Traveled - Royce Martin, Jr., and his 2017 Corvette
Convertible
Best Club Participation 鈥 First Class Corvette Club of Huntsville
Best of Show - Leo Miller and his 2022 Corvette 3LT
Martin, who won Best Paint and Furthest Distance Traveled, drove to the show from
Ohio.
The judged entry fees of $25 per car/truck and $20 per bike, and show fee of $10 dollars,
all go to 黑料不打烊 Athletics.
The Car Clubs of North Alabama also presented Dr. Wims with a check for $1,325 for
黑料不打烊 Athletics.
It was a busy day on 鈥淭he Hill,鈥 as the 黑料不打烊 Football Team took the field at Louis
Crews Stadium at 10 a.m. for the Maroon and White Game.
Dr. Wims also threw out the first pitch at the 黑料不打烊 Women鈥檚 Softball doubleheader
against FAMU. The first game was at noon with the second at 2 p.m.
黑料不打烊 held an Ice Cream Social at 1 p.m. between games. Along with community members,
those on campus for the football game and car show stopped by for the free ice cream.
